Neutrinoless quadruple beta decay

We point out that lepton number violation is possible even if neutrinos are Dirac particles. We illustrate this by constructing a simple model that allows for lepton number violation by four units only. As a consequence, neutrinoless double beta decay is forbidden, but neutrinoless quadruple beta decay is possible: (A, Z) -> (A, Z + 4) + 4e(-). We identify three candidate isotopes for this decay, the most promising one being Nd-150 due to its high Q(0 nu 4 beta)-value of 2MeV. Analogous processes, such as neutrinoless quadruple electron capture, are also possible. The expected lifetimes are extremely long, and experimental searches are challenging.
